## Changelog — GateTally v3.2.0

Changed defaults for the turnstile counter service at Harrowfield Arena. Anonymous aggregation is now on by default; per-lane raw counts are retained for 24 hours instead of 30 days. Pulse debounce window raised from 80ms to 120ms to reduce double-counts at Gate C. Operator override now requires a signed token. No schema changes. Review the retention shift carefully before approving. The effective defaults after this release are as follows.

service settings:
HOLMIR_PIN=8453
HOLMIR_METRICS_HOST=metrics.holmir.qorvelsys.internal
HOLMIR_LOG_LEVEL=error
HOLMIR_TENANT=belax

INTERNAL MEMO — Recalled Chargers, Pallet R-Line

To the driver's coordinator: the pallet of recalled Voltix chargers staged in Bay 4 is cleared for return to the Grenholt disposal facility. The pallet is shrink-wrapped and tagged as recall stock; it must not be split or combined with other loads. Schedule it on a dedicated run and confirm departure in the log. The confidential hand-over instruction for the courier is given below.

drop instructions, hahip-badug: the quenox ralath courier leaves the kaseth fraiel rusiel tameth belys istdor ralion giliel ledger at gate 7830 under passcode 165413

# Project Quillbarrow — Schedule Update (Manager Access Only)

Project Quillbarrow, the internal logistics platform for Therrow Group, is now nine weeks behind plan. Root causes: vendor turnover at Kestrane Systems and rework on the routing module. Revised go-live is mid-autumn. Budget impact is contained within the approved reserve. Delorme's team has absorbed the testing backlog; no further slippage is expected this quarter. Board members should review the strategic note appended directly below this summary.

management briefing: The finance team signed off on a budget of $279.9 million for Project Oliiel.

FAQ: How do I run checkout load tests on Tallowmart?

Use the Grindstone harness against the staging checkout only — never production. Ramp to 500 virtual shoppers over ten minutes; faster ramps trip the fraud throttle. Results land in the perf dashboard automatically. Contractors get staging access on day one, but the harness vault stays locked until you unseal it once. Unsealing asks for the recovery passphrase, given below.

vault phrase of fafop-hahop = ralys-kasion-normir-belix-silys-fendor